The author provides information on the religious and historical background of the Druids before proceeding to the herbal information in chapters that progress through the seasons from Samhain (Hallowe'en) ,the beginning of the Druidic year, to the Autumn equinox describing rituals and herbal uses for Druidic holidays and celebrations. Herbs for marriage, funerals, births, and house blessings are also discussed in detail. Rich in tradition and folklore, A Druid's Herbal will be an important resource for herbal and ritual wisdom during the round of the sacred year. The book includes a Celtic dictionary, which makes it all the more appealing to anyone interested in ancient Celtic lore. A fascinating herbal.

This book details the womens' lore of Scotland, and gives insight into the merging of Pagan and Christian traditions. Excerpts from the Carmina Gadelica help to highlight various points which are made throughout this work. It shows the spirituality in womens' work of various sorts- the Woman of the house celebrating everyday tasks ,blessing the household fire ,ending the day; -the Woman of loving showing everyday affection ,courting and loving, the consolations of religion ;-the Woman of mothering, birth ceremonies, Brigid the aid-woman, children, home learning ,Mary and the mothering of compassion; -the Woman of the seasons, Sun, moon and the elements, Festivals of the seasons ,augury and divination; -the Woman of nature, animal and bird stories, Seal lore ; -the Woman of healing, herbal healing , safeguarding and encompassing, healing plants and charms, healing springs and holy wells; -the Woman of the fays, outwitting the fairies, fairy lovers and unwanted babies, changeling children; -the Woman of dying, ways of seeing the next world ,dying ceremonies, burial and mourning, Laments . It concludes by examining the living tradition of Gaelic communities today and the Iona community. Highly recommended, and not just for women!
